<p>The debut music video for Perth soul, pop and funk outfit Boom! Bap!  Pow! No Pleasin' is the title track from their recently released No  Pleasin' EP, and the first taste of their impending debut album.<br /><br />Filmed  in Perth Western Australia by VIS Productions and directed by Dominic  Pearce, this video is the first to make use of WA robotics lab Cyber  Technology's aerial camera system, the "CyberQuad'.<br /><br />This clip  features a massive cast of extras and dancers, all choreographed by the  lovely Zoe O'Neill, as well of course the live musical stylings of Boom!  Bap! Pow! and their enigmatic front woman Novac Bull.<br /><br />No Pleasin' by Boom! Bap!
